Income needed for a studio in Center Point

Using the standard 30% rent-to-income guideline (the threshold above which households are considered rent-burdened), here's what you need to earn to comfortably afford a studio at the current median rent.

Annual income
$36,800
Monthly gross
$3,067
Hourly (full-time)
$17.69

Methodology: Bedroom-level rent medians come from HUD Fair Market Rent data calibrated to the Zillow Observed Rent Index (ZORI) for Center Point, which serves as the citywide anchor. When the HUD bedroom values exceed the ZORI city median (a common quirk in luxury markets and small samples), bedroom values are proportionally scaled down to align. Income required uses the standard 30% rent-to-income guideline. Comparison rankings use the same data month across all cities (July 2026) and exclude cities with median rent below $400 or above $20,000.
